In the DRAM Engineering Group, we innovate and optimize our memory solutions. You will work in an innovative and dynamic team and will manage the design of digital and analog circuits, including simulating, optimizing and floor planning DRAM circuits. You will collaborate with Micron’s worldwide design and verification teams and support the efforts of multi‑functional teams such as Product Engineering, Test, Probe, Process Integration, Assembly and Marketing to proactively design DEG products that optimize all manufacturing functions and assure the best performance, power, cost, quality, reliability, time‑to‑market, and customer happiness.
As a Semiconductor Design Engineering Director at Micron, you play a pivotal role in directly guiding the design and development of our next‑generation DRAM products. You actively manage design teams of highly dedicated professionals and optimally advance and implement innovative technologies.
Responsibilities
Manage and provide technical oversight for Compute DRAM design projects, providing leadership across the DRAM design organization for all design related issues and driving toward commonality in all aspects of Compute DRAM Design.
Manage Compute DRAM Design and Layout teams to develop and support DRAM products, ensuring the teams have the resources, supervision and guidance they need. Monitor their progress and help them meet their project goals, providing design project management at any level including planning, scheduling and resource management.
Provide technical supervision to engineers and project leads as part of project management responsibilities.
Serve as the interface between Compute DRAM Design and CNBU (and other BUs if needed) by providing technical input on functions and features related to DDR5/DDR6, and providing input to the BU on topics required to make business decisions (die size, schedule, etc.). Attend DDR6 development activities (both internal and external) and drive the discussion where appropriate.
Build a working relationship with other DRAM Design/PE pillars and help support their DRAM design efforts by sharing resources and information with them.
Minimum Qualifications
BSEE or greater, 15+ years of related experience.
10+ years of design and circuit simulation experience using analog and digital tools.
5+ years debugging circuits based on both simulation and silicon results within the semiconductor industry.
5+ years of design team management at a semiconductor company.
Preferred Qualifications
Master’s degree, MSEE, with 15+ years of experience in Electrical Engineering or a related technical field in the semiconductor industry.
Self‑motivated, hard‑working team player who enjoys working with diverse abilities and backgrounds.
Good interpersonal skills with the ability to convey sophisticated technical concepts to other design peers in verbal and written form.
8 years of analysis and optimization of DRAM performance, power and reliability metrics.
8+ years of design team management at a semiconductor company.
